Extended Stay for Super Visa Holder--Effective as of July 4,2022


ree

If you apply on or after July 4, 2022

You’ll be eligible for a stay up to 5 years at a time.


However, you may be able to benefit from the increase in length of stay for an application submitted before July 4, 2022:

If we approved your application before July 4

  • As long as you enter Canada after July 4, you’ll be eligible for a stay of up to 5 years at a time.


If we approve your application after July 4

  • You’ll be eligible for a stay of up to 5 years at a time.


If you entered Canada with a valid super visa before July 4

  • The length of stay granted to you by the border services officer when you entered Canada remains the same. For instance, if you were granted 2 years, it would remain 2 years.

  • However, if you want to benefit from a longer stay, you’ll need to leave Canada before the end of your authorized stay and re-enter Canada after July 4, 2022. The border services officer may grant you a length of stay of up to 5 years if you still meet all the eligibility requirements for a super visa.

  • Or you can apply to extend your stay in Canada and be approved for an extension of up to 2 years.


As a super visa holder you need to renew and/or maintain your medical insurance while in Canada and on re-entry.
